Chickens are only allowed within city limits if they are housed on one or more acres. It is illegal to keep any number of chickens in Oklahoma City, even for personal use (pets, eggs, etc), if your lot is less than one acre. WebSome cities have laws the limit the total number of chickens you can have per lot. This can be as little as 2 or 3, or as much as 10 or more. Other cities that allow chickens, don’t specify an exact limit on the number of chickens you can keep, but undoubtedly would have a problem if the chickens were kept in an unsanitary manner.

WebMay 11, 2012 · Town of Saugerties residents enjoy a legal right to farm chickens kept properly 50 feet away from the property line without unduly annoying their neighbors, and village residents can also if the Village Board approves a special application. In Woodstock, 12 chickens per acre is acceptable for parcels of over one-and-a-half acres.

WebSan Luis Obispo – Chickens allowed: up to 20, no permit required; more than 20 only allowed in certain zones; more than 100 requires a permit. Roosters allowed. San Marcos – Up to four birds, no permit required. San Mateo – Up to 10 birds, depending on plot size, with a minimum plot requirement of 2500 sq feet.
